Work at Travelport

Heather Milam serves as the Vice President of Technology (Global) at Travelport, a role she has held since 2017. Based in the Greater Atlanta Area, she focuses on enhancing processing speed and driving business transformation through technology. Her goal is to satisfy stakeholders by effectively communicating with trade industry users and implementing innovative solutions.

Previous Experience

Before joining Travelport, Heather Milam held several significant positions in the technology sector. She worked at Worldpay as a Senior Leader in Technology (Enterprise) from 2011 to 2017. Prior to that, she was the Global Head of Technology for FirstGroup plc from 2009 to 2011 and served as the Enterprise Director of IT at Quest Diagnostics from 2004 to 2009. Her career began at Computer Associates, where she was the Director of IT from 1999 to 2004.

Education and Expertise

Heather Milam has a diverse educational background. She earned a Master of Business Administration (MBA) from Brenau University between 2020 and 2022. Additionally, she studied Management Information Systems at Wright State University and holds certifications in various frameworks and methodologies, including SAFe, ITIL v3, and CISA. Her studies reflect a focus on leadership, technology management, and information security.

Industry Experience

Heather Milam has extensive experience across multiple industries, including Financial, Medical, Transportation, and Software Innovation. She has led IT project teams through transformation implementations during periods of rapid growth. Her knowledge of regulations and compliance standards, such as FFIEC, SOX, PCI, HIPAA, and HITECH, supports her ability to navigate complex industry requirements.
